🏰Philippe Pacalet's Monthelie 1er Cru 2021, likely a red wine given the typical production of Monthelie 1er Cru, is anticipated to be a 【vibrant expression of Pinot Noir, crafted with Pacalet's signature natural winemaking philosophy】. While specific reviews for the 2021 vintage are still emerging, Pacalet's wines are renowned for their purity, freshness, and minimal intervention approach, often resulting in wines with bright fruit, earthy undertones, and a lively acidity. Expect notes of red berries, cherry, subtle spice, and a distinct mineral streak, reflecting the terroir of Monthelie.
🍴 This elegant red Burgundy would pair beautifully with roasted poultry like guinea fowl or duck, lighter game dishes, or mushroom-based pasta. It also complements charcuterie boards and mild, earthy cheeses.
🥂 Perfect for a casual yet refined dinner with friends, a weekend lunch, or an exploration of natural Burgundy wines. Serve at 14-16°C (57-61°F), and a short decant of 30-60 minutes can help it open up.
BACKGROUND
Philippe Pacalet is a master of natural winemaking in Burgundy, utilizing whole-cluster fermentation and indigenous yeasts. His Monthélie 1er Cru is a beautifully fragrant and silky Pinot Noir, offering bright red cherry, floral notes, and a pure, unadulterated expression of the terroir.
